Tuberose
Polianthes tuberosa L.
Amaryllidaceae family
The tuberose's perfume, rich and honeyed floral bouquet, is one of the most powerful in the vegetable kingdom. In 1632, it was introduced in Provence where its olfactory power seduced glovers working with scented leathers. Tuberose only flowers once in July-August. The corollas are harvested at dawn. The absolute from pure tuberose is now one of the most expensive extracts available to the perfumer.
